Halogen Converters

 

The halogen converters - also called imitation burners - are interchangeable with the oil burners and vice versa.

All halogen converters include:
G4 halogen lamp holder (the socket for the halogen bulb)
290 cm (114 inches) cord with switch and DIN plug.

Golden light
The standard halogen bulb to be used in the G4 socket is 12V/5W.
If you instead use a 24V/20W bulb (and a 12V supply voltage) you will get a soft and golden light more similar to the light from an oil burner.

*) Extended lifetime
The lifetime of a normal 24V bulb is reduced due to the high charging voltage from the ships generator or battery charger. Therefore when using the lamps directly connected to the ships supply it is recommended to use 28V bulbs.
